    I am looking to get my stepdaughter a DSLR for Christmas. She has been using my old Olympus DSLR and has been taking some great shots. I want to get her something for herself to explore the hobby. I would like to keep he budget under $900 with 2 lenses, if possible.

    My Dad has the Canon t3i and loves it, but he is hardly an expert.

    Thoughts? Suggestions?

    John, I have a Canon Rebel XS, its a step below the T2i and T3i. I love it. 10 Megapixel, 3 frames per second. I have a lot of goodies on mine as well, gripped, and some good lenses. Before I bought my Sigma 70-200 f/2.8 I would say I had about $800 in it. And had 3 lenses. Canon 18-55mm f/3.5-5.6 Canon 50mm f/1.8 and a Tamron 70-300 f/4-5.6. But I recently upgraded the Tamron to the Sigma. But I have heard a lot of good things about the T2i.

    Prices can be seen below vvv

    http://www.nextag.com/Canon-EOS-Rebel-T2I-718809258/prices-html

    Whatever you get, if you go with Canon, I would suggest getting one with the kit lens (18-55 f/3.5-5.6), and then for about $160 or if you look around and don't mind to buy used get a Canon 50mm MarkII it is a great lens (known as the Nifty 50). If you get one just body only I suggest still getting the Nifty 50 and have you and your daughter save a little money and look into getting a Tamron 17-50 f/2.8 (I'm looking at getting that lens sometime shortly) it can be had for about $350 used.

    If you go with Nikon then you will have to ask the other guys about that cause I use Canon and know little about Nikon. In deciding which, Canon or Nikon, have your daughter feel both and see which one she is more comfortable with. Thats basically how I chose.
